During review of the Framehouse transcoding farm, we found worker nodes in the Dunwick cluster loading `.env.prod` with `WORKER_CONCURRENCY=64` on 8-core hosts, causing queue starvation. Additionally, `STORAGE_TIER` pointed at the archive bucket instead of hot storage, tripling read latency. Remediation: corrected concurrency, repointed storage, and rotated credentials as a precaution since the file had world-readable permissions. For audit completeness, the corrected env file follows, and the rotated ingest secret appears on the next line.

sealed setting: ARCHIVE_KEY3=c1f

Hi future maintainers — handing over deep-link routing for the Lanternly mobile app. Quick context: the router config lives in `routes/deeplinks.yaml`, and every release needs the universal-link manifest re-uploaded to the Wayfarer console or iOS links silently break (ask me how I know). Jun owns the Android intent filters; loop her in on any path changes. Release cadence is biweekly, cut on Tuesdays. One last thing before you can ship: the manifest upload must be signed, and the deploy key is below.

deploy key for fafof-yaguf: bky4_zHj6

Welcome to the Plumeline profile team! Our user-profile store is sharded by a hashed account key across twelve partitions, and the rebalancer (we call it Shuffleboard) runs nightly. Don't hand-edit shard maps — the tooling does it. To bootstrap your local admin tooling against the staging ring, you'll need the recovery passphrase we keep right here.

unlock words, fahof-tawif: fenwyn-istath

## Further Reading: Dark-Mode Support

The Cindergate admin dashboard now derives all colors from semantic tokens rather than hard-coded hex values, which made the dark theme feasible without per-component overrides. Before the sync, please review the token mapping table and the known-contrast exceptions list. Both are maintained, with screenshots and migration notes, on this internal page:

wiki page, kahog-hahig: https://vault.zemvargrid.internal/display/deploy/repo/settings/merge_requests/job/settings/6f3b933774dbc5320a4daa18